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) – Online Tutoring in Kirkland, WA

1. Is online tutoring effective?
Yes. Growing Stars uses a digital whiteboard, live voice chat, and structured lessons to deliver just-as-effective online tutoring. Since 2004, we’ve helped thousands of students succeed.

2. Who are the tutors and where are they located?
Our tutors are experienced subject experts, primarily based in India, trained in U.S. curriculum and communication skills. If a tutor pairing isn’t a good fit, we’ll match you with a new tutor promptly.

3. What grades and subjects do you support?
We offer tutoring for grades 1–12 (and some college-level courses) in Math, Science, English, AP/IB subjects, and standardized test prep (SAT/ACT).

4. How does the Growing Stars methodology work?
We begin with an academic evaluation to identify strengths and weaknesses. An Education Manager then creates a personalized plan and supervises progress with tutor and parent involvement.

5. How many tutoring hours are recommended per week?
Typically, we recommend 2 hours per week of one-on-one tutoring, plus 2 hours per month of self-paced computer-aided learning, adjustable based on need.

6. What technology setup is needed?

  • PC (1 GHz CPU, 1 GB RAM) or Mac (OS X 10.10+)

  • Headset with mic

  • Broadband internet

  • Optional stylus and writing pad

7. What is a shared electronic whiteboard?
It’s an interactive screen where students and tutors can write and draw together in real time—just like a classroom whiteboard.

8. How do parents stay informed on progress?
Monthly progress reports and periodic conferences with tutors and Education Managers keep parents updated. A secure parent portal is also available.

9. What is the parent’s role?
Parents support learning by ensuring a quiet environment, punctual sessions, and staying involved in communications with tutors and managers.
